Ingredients: 1 ½ Kg flour ½ Kg of sugar with cinnamon 3 eggs 1 cup of aguardiente liqueur 1 litre of oil Preparation: Mix all the ingredients and knead until the dough becomes firm allowing us to shape it into balls. Place the balls of dough on greaseproof paper on a baking tray in the oven and sprinkle with cinnamon and sugar. Bake for around 30 minutes at 200°C.
